Cubic-yard pricing example for a local West Hampstead moveLoad-based pricing is ideal when you want an estimate tied to how much space your items take in the van. We measure the volume of your belongings in cubic yards and match that to the most suitable vehicle size and crew time. This is especially useful for moves involving mixed furniture, packed boxes, and household items that do not fit neatly into a simple hourly package. A small studio near West Hampstead Thameslink may only need a few cubic yards, while a full two-bedroom flat with wardrobes, sofas, and kitchenware will require a larger allocation.

Our van pricing is also transparent because it separates the main elements of the service. You can see what is being covered: vehicle use, driver time, loading and unloading, and any necessary handling for larger items. If a move includes bulky furniture, we explain how that affects the rate before anything is booked. This is particularly helpful for residents in mansion blocks, converted houses, or upper-floor apartments where carrying time is longer and planning matters more. Flat-moving service near West Hampstead transport linksA good man and van in West Hampstead quote should reflect the style of the property as well as the number of items being moved. For example, a top-floor conversion flat may require more carrying time because of stair access, while a ground-floor apartment with easy frontage may be quicker to load. Similarly, homes on busier roads can take longer because of parking arrangements, whereas quieter side streets may allow faster access. These details help us provide an accurate estimate without inflating the price.

Here are some example jobs that show how our West Hampstead removals pricing works in practice. A one-bed flat move from a modern apartment near West End Lane might be priced as a medium load, with space for a sofa, bed frame, boxes, and small appliances. A partial house move from a Victorian terrace near the border of Fortune Green could be charged by cubic yards if the load includes furniture stored in different rooms. A student move from a small studio close to the station, with only bags, boxes, and a desk, may fit into a shorter hourly booking.

Another common example is furniture collection from a local retailer or storage unit. In these cases, our West Hampstead man with van rates can be based on the volume and handling required, especially if the item is large but the total load is small. A dining table, several chairs, and a few packed cartons may not need a full moving package, but they still need careful transport. That is why our pricing is designed to match the work rather than force every job into the same category.

Our free quote policy is simple: you can request a no-obligation estimate before committing to anything. We do not charge for assessing the job, and we aim to provide a clear breakdown so you can understand the likely cost in advance. This is especially useful if you are comparing options for a move in a busy area of North West London and want a fair, straightforward answer without hidden conditions. The more accurate the information you provide about your items and access, the more precise the quote will be.

To build a useful estimate, we usually consider the number of rooms, the approximate volume of items, the type of furniture, and how easy it will be to park and load. We also look at whether the job involves stairs, narrow hallways, long carries, or multiple pick-up points. For example, a move from a spacious family home may need a different approach from a compact flat in a converted building, even if both are in the same neighbourhood. That is why West Hampstead man and van pricing is most accurate when based on the real moving conditions.

Our pricing model is intended to be flexible as well as fair. If your move turns out to be smaller than expected, you are not pushed into paying for unnecessary capacity. If it is larger, we can scale the service accordingly so that the vehicle, time, and manpower match the workload.
